Hi Keysfergy,

try an hpt and let us know what it shows. If still negative, would wait at least another week for your period. If still not positive then, would recheck another hpt as it's possible you may have ovulated just prior to taking the provera...and is so, there is a small chance of pregnancy.

To answer your last question, A period only occurs after you ovulate and you don't get pregnant. One can ovulate anytime, but a period will always come about 14 days after ovulation unless pregnant.

Hi keysfergy,

Provera brings about a withdrawal bleed, and would encourage you to read more about this and PCOS on this site. If you ovulate, then you can get pregnant, when you ovulate is the trickier thing to know when it happens if you have PCOS. It can always take however long for you to ovulate, this is why menstrual cycles vary in length, but once you ovulate, you should get a period in about 14 days except if you're pregnant.
